Output 875f153b36d23975c090df2101cc9133b0b9caae204774c31253591e0f5bf8eb:0

value
4097161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08a12925dace10ff13fb6f237743ab6d3ad290dd OP_EQUAL
address
32UePiriw45ugfr4dXJ5MAWD51vfo2ZXcD
transaction
875f153b36d23975c090df2101cc9133b0b9caae204774c31253591e0f5bf8eb
confirmations
143408
spent
true